Output 150a76f6d605bbd2a8e709d8481a193b71d6264cb2ae1de41da4af4ff4992d4b:3

value
27010687
script pubkey
OP_0 OP_PUSHBYTES_20 2a422af9352ab2454bd4fc700e0b660c72c6f532
address
ltc1q9fpz47f492ey2j75l3cquzmxp3evdafjxxkgzv
transaction
150a76f6d605bbd2a8e709d8481a193b71d6264cb2ae1de41da4af4ff4992d4b
spent
true